In 2025, the development of natural language processing (NLP) capabilities will be one of the biggest developments in search engine technologies. Search engines can process queries more accurately thanks to natural language processing (NLP), which helps them comprehend & interpret human language. When it comes to how search engines respond to intricate queries that contain subtleties, idioms, and contextual references, this improvement is especially noticeable. Users can now ask questions in a conversational style, for example, and the search engine can correctly determine the purpose of those queries, returning more pertinent results. Also, sophisticated NLP techniques have been incorporated, improving semantic search capabilities.
Search engines can now comprehend the context of a query instead of just matching keywords thanks to their ability to examine the relationships between words & phrases. In order to provide customized results when a user searches for “best Italian restaurants near me,” the search engine can take into account variables like location, user reviews, & even dietary restrictions. People get answers that are both pertinent and appropriate for the context, which makes for a more interesting & fulfilling user experience. One of the most significant developments in digital interaction in recent years has been the emergence of voice search technology, which has reached unprecedented levels of growth in 2025. Voice commands are becoming more & more popular as smart speakers and voice-activated gadgets proliferate.
Search engines have been forced to improve their algorithms for natural language comprehension and voice recognition as a result of this change. Voice search queries are typically longer and more conversational than conventional text-based searches. Search engines have responded to this by emphasizing the provision of succinct responses that directly answer user queries. For instance, if a user asks their smart speaker, “What are the best hiking trails in Colorado?” the search engine is made to respond quickly, highlighting the best trails & providing important information like distance and difficulty level.
This focus on conciseness and clarity reflects the evolving nature of information seeking in a world where people are using their hands less and less. Even though AI updates in search engines have resulted in many improvements, problems and disputes still exist in this quickly changing environment. As businesses gather enormous volumes of user data to support personalization initiatives, data privacy concerns are one of the main issues. Consumers frequently voice concerns about how their data is being used and whether it is sufficiently safeguarded against abuse or security breaches. Also, discussions about algorithmic accountability and transparency are still going on. Concerns about how these algorithms work and whether they unintentionally favor some kinds of content over others are raised by search engines’ growing reliance on sophisticated AI models to determine rankings & provide results.
Critics contend that users find it difficult to hold businesses responsible for biased results or to trust the integrity of search results when these processes are opaque.
